Structural insulated panels (SIPs) are high-performance building materials used in exterior wall, partition wall, roof and floor for residential and light commercial construction. The panels are made by sandwiching a core of rigid foam insulation (EPS, PU, XPS and so on) between two skins of structural/engineered panels like oriented strand board OSB, fiber cement board and so on. SIPs are engineered to provide more durable, excellent energy efficient homes and commercial buildings.

Using SIPs to create a high performance building envelope is the first step to producing a green building that is stronger, more energy efficient and cost effective.

Dimension of SIPs:

Standard size: 1220x2440mm,1220x2743mm,1220x3050mm,1220x6100mm,Thickness: 114mm,165mm, 210mm, 257mm.
